Solution and Explanation

Step 1: Formula for the sum of internal angles.
The sum of the internal angles of any polygon can be calculated using the formula: \[ \text{Sum of internal angles} = (n - 2) \times 180^\circ, \] where \( n \) is the number of sides of the polygon.

Step 2: Apply the formula for a pentagon.
For a pentagon, \( n = 5 \): \[ \text{Sum of internal angles} = (5 - 2) \times 180^\circ = 3 \times 180^\circ = 540^\circ. \]

Step 3: Conclusion.
The sum of the internal angles of a regular pentagon is 540 degrees.
